So how are people making equipment and interior mods before the CK is out?[/QUOTE] There is a program called sky edit. It's essentially like a simple version of the GECK or whatever Oblivion's version of that was called. Most of the mods out there are made using that, rather then that painstaking part FOMM that was used back in october. It's similar to MWEdit for Morrowind and is only in early stages in development.
